The magnetic bead market has experienced significant growth due to its various applications across several industries. Magnetic beads are increasingly used for diverse purposes such as purification, separation, and detection of biomolecules, which have made them valuable in life sciences, diagnostics, and other high-tech applications. The demand for magnetic beads is rising due to their superior performance in processes like protein purification, DNA extraction, and cell separation. These beads are functionalized to interact with specific targets, which makes them essential in biomedical applications. As advancements in biotechnology and genomics continue, the role of magnetic beads in these areas becomes more critical. Additionally, the magnetic bead market is growing as industries are investing in research and development to improve the efficiency and cost-effectiveness of magnetic bead-based technologies.

What are magnetic beads used for?
Magnetic beads are primarily used in biotechnology and diagnostic applications, such as DNA extraction, protein purification, and cell separation.
How do magnetic beads work?
Magnetic beads work by binding to specific molecules, which allows for easy separation using an external magnetic field.
Why are magnetic beads important in the life sciences industry?
Magnetic beads are essential for their ability to quickly and efficiently isolate biomolecules, such as proteins, DNA, or RNA, from complex mixtures.

How are magnetic beads used in diagnostics?
In diagnostics, magnetic beads help purify and separate target biomolecules for testing, improving the accuracy and speed of diagnostic assays.
What types of magnetic beads are available?
There are various types of magnetic beads, including those functionalized with antibodies, proteins, or other ligands to target specific molecules.
